After twelve years in the planning, Silverburn will open its doors to the public on 25th October at 10am. Incorporating over a million sqft of the biggest fashion names on the high street, Silverburn is largest purpose-built shopping centre in Scotland. Opening with over forty shops and restaurants including the biggest Next shop in Scotland, Debenhams store, Yu!

The creative had to stretch from brand creation, business-to-business through consumer facing promotional activity. The B2B creative execution focused on conveying the impact and scale of Silverburn. A level of interest had already been aroused in Glasgow due to the scale of the build. The subsequent mediums chosen might not be strikingly different but the creation of the two-tiered theme was. A simple message, but one to appeal to all shoppers.

Digital animation was chosen to give an other-world feel, with a specially scored piece of music. Having a great job done by Timerous Beastie we then decided to use it in various ways — from Pin Badges to 10m high hoardings. Opening time pressures dictated that there was a need to create high impact temporary store hoardings. Meanwhile, the website had to have some of the same touch points as the other mediums but still have easy navigation to keep dwell time high while not giving too much of the scheme away before launch.
